So, how do we tell if we have a defective copy?
If the PS2 goes to the browser and pops up the gold CD, upon clickage of the cd, the screen will go black for a moment and then go straight back to the browser. This will happen every time.
Just go back to where you got it and they will replace it. I'd make 'em test it at the store first, just in case.
